More about the book
Exploring the complex dynamics of power within a challenging regime, this book offers valuable insights into North Korean politics. It serves as a significant resource for upper-level undergraduates, postgraduates, and academics, particularly those focused on political theory and the intricacies of governance in opaque systems.
